This set contains both a pz3 file (the complete rock stage environment) and all of the objects used in it: the cr2 figures, the pp2 props, and the obj geometry files. These will be installed into the usual Poser folders so you can build your own rock stage configuration. Directions: Extract the files into the specified folders: Put the obj file into Runtime\Geometries\JHoagland\Rockstage Put the cr2/ rsr/ png (figure files) into Runtime\Libraries\Figures\Rockstage Put the pp2/ rsr/ png (prop files) into Runtime\Libraries\Props\Rockstage Put the jpg files (textures) into Runtime\Textures\JHoagland\rockstage --The gif files are the textures templates and are not used on any of the models. They are included in case you want to build your own textures. Notes: 1) Poser 4 users do not need to extract the png files and Poser Pro Pack and Poser 5 users do not need to extract the rsr files. 2) The pz3 (scene file) can be extracted to any folder... just remember where you extract it. Using the rock stage: 1) Start Poser. 2) File > Open the Rockstage.pz3 file. Note: You may (but probably won't) get an "error" saying that "The requested document size is too large, creating the next best thing." If this does happen, don't panic- this is normal. The document window is 610x610, which should easily fit within a 1024x768 screen resolution (or larger). If you are using an 800x600 screen, just go to Window > Document Window Size to adjust. 3) Add your own characters and instruments. Notes: 1) The center drum stage can be raised and lowered by selecting it and adjusting the dial OR by selecting the Rockstage > Body part and adjusting the "RaiseLowerDrumStage" dial. 2) Switch to the Aux Camera for a good overview of the rock stage. 3) The microphones are positioned in (and parented to) the microphone stands. Remember to Object > Change Parent if you want your character to hold the microphone. Keep in mind that these microphones are low in detail (since they'll be in a microphone stand or hand). If you'll be doing close-up shots of a singer, I recommend finding a higher-quality microphone prop. 4) If you want people and instruments to raise and lower properly with the drum stage, they should be parented to the RockStage > DrumStage. 5) Two copies of most figures have been included- this is to avoid "crosstalk" (where one figure controls the other). Both "A" and "B" versions are identical (and use the same obj file), though there may differences in colors.
